FDA Issues Warning on Chicken Jerky Dog Treats from China

On December 13, 2011, the Food and Drug Administration issued a warning to consumers about a potential association between the development of illness in dogs and the consumption of chicken jerky products. The products, also called chicken tenders, strips, or…

treats, are imported from China. FDA continues to receive complaints of sick dogs that their owners or veterinarians associate with eating chicken jerky products though testing to date has not determined a precise cause for the reported illnesses. FDA states that it continues to actively investigate the problem.
